Rectangle Tool:

The Rectangle button is used to create squares, rectangles and rectangles. SiteSpinner V2 and Web Engine V2 include a Vector Editor to adjust the corners when making round rectangles.

Ellipse Tool:

The Ellipse button is used to create circles, ellipses, arcs and pie shapes. In SiteSpinner V2 and Web Engine V2 use the Vector Editor to adjust the start and end points of the arc. When they are located at the same angle an ellipse or circle will be created. When located at different angles Open Geometry will create an arc, Closed Geometry will create a pie.

Polygon Tool:

The Polygon Tool is used to create a series of connected points. Press the Mouse button to append a point to the polygon at the current position. Hold the mouse button down while moving to enter sketch mode. In sketch mode a new point will be created whenever the mouse moves beyond a preset distance. Use the Options - Set Tools Options dialog to adjust the Freehand Drawing resolution.

Use the Vector Editor to change the position of any point after it has been created (available in SiteSpinner V2 and IMS Web Engine V2).

Vertex Editor and Extruder:


The Vertex Editor is used to adjust the Geometry control points. Use the Vertex Editor to apply rounded corners to Rectangles, to convert an Ellipse into a Pie Shape or Arc and to move the control points on a Polygon or Path.

When a Polygon or Path is selected for Vertex editing the Vertex Editor dialog with an interactive Extruder will be displayed. The Extruder provides the ability to rotate, scale or move the Geometry in real time while appending duplicates of the existing control points. Adjust the Geometry's pivot point to set the center of the extrusion. Adjust the Duplicate and Range sliders to set the degrees or distance to extrude and the number of duplicates to create. All changes will be displayed in real time.

Path Tool:


The Path Tool is used to create a complex shape that can combine Vectors, Rectangles, Ellipses, Polygons and Bezier B-Splines. When the Path Tool is selected, a Path Dialog will appear. Select the next shape to be added to the path from the dialog or by pressing the equivalent keyboard shortcut. When elements of the path overlap they will create a transparent hole within the path.

A Path can also be created by Grouping Objects with Vector Geometry then using the Merge Tool on the Align Toolbar to convert the Object into a single Path Object. Merging Vector Objects provides a simple means to punch holes in geometry.
Vector Geometry
Virtual Mechanics WebDwarf V2 includes support for Vector Geometry. When published to HTML Vector Geometry is converted to a bitmap file, transferred to the Web Site and accessed through the HTML img tag. When published to SVG the data is included in the SVG Vector format.
